J.P. Morgan analyst Eric Joseph maintained a Sell rating on Novavax (NVAX – Research Report) yesterday and set a price target of $9.00. Eric Joseph has given his Sell rating due to a combination of ...
Novavax ( (NVAX)) has released its Q3 earnings. Here is a breakdown of the information Novavax presented to its investors. Novavax, Inc., based in Gaithersburg, Maryland, is a global ...
Results that may be inaccessible to you are currently showing.